RE: The tariff classification of “EFI Cleaner” from an undetermined country

Dear Ms. Lyons:

In your ruling request received December 4, 2014, you requested a tariff classification ruling. Your submission describes the product at issue as a cleaning preparation with a basis of emulsifiers. You indicate that “EFI Cleaner” is intended to be used in cleaning ink residue from print systems.

The applicable subheading for “EFI Cleaner” will be 3402.90.5030, Harmonized Tariff Schedule of the United States (HTSUS), which provides for Organic surface-active agents (other than soap); surface-active preparations, washing preparations (including auxiliary washing preparation) and cleaning preparations, whether or not containing soap, other than those of heading 3401: Other: Other: Other: Cleaning preparations. The general rate of duty will be 3.7 percent ad valorem.

This merchandise may be subject to the requirements of the Toxic Substances Control Act (TSCA), which are administered by the U.S. Environmental Protection Agency.
